A Charming Cocker Spaniel Poodle Mix

The Cockapoo is a delightful blend of the playful and affectionate Cocker Spaniel and the intelligent and elegant Poodle. Known for their charming personalities and striking looks, these dogs make wonderful companions for individuals and families alike. They are often described as friendly, outgoing, and eager to please. Their curly coats come in a variety of colors, from rich browns to snowy whites, adding to their attractiveness.

A Cockapoo's moderate energy level makes them suitable for both active and less active lifestyles. They enjoy walks, playtime, and cuddling with their loved ones. Due to their Poodle heritage, they are often hypoallergenic, making them a good choice for people with allergies. However, regular grooming is essential to prevent mats and tangles in their beautiful fur.

Cocker Spaniel Guide

Cocker Spaniels are a delightful personality and loyal nature. These medium dogs become wonderful friends. They love being part of a family and do great in various environments.

From in England, Cocker Spaniels were originally bred as bird-finding dogs. They display exceptional senses of smell and hearing, making them excellent hunters. Today, they are mostly kept as treasured family pets.

Cocker Spaniels come in a range of shades, including black, brown, red, and white. They have soft, flowing coats that require regular grooming to prevent mats and tangles.
